Don Pinnock

My life has been somewhat colourful and over the years I've been an electronic engineer, lecturer in journalism and criminology, a professional yachtsman, explorer, travel writer, photographer and a cable-car operator on the Rock of Gibraltar. My present passion is the impact of humans on planetary processes.

I am married to the novelist and poet Patricia Schonstein and we have two children, one an architect, the other studying genetics at the University of Cape Town.
